Jiří Veselý Struggles in the Second Round

03.06.2015 16:52:55 | The defending champion of the Prostějov Challenger Jiří Veselý defeated Axel Michon in two sets in an unexpectedly tough battle. He advanced to the quarter-finals in which he is going to meet Filip Krajinovic of Serbia (99th ATP). Even though Veselý was a favourite he surprisingly struggled in a long match with a player raked 318th in the ATP who advanced to the main event from qualification. He only managed to turn the match around at the end of the second set when he started to play more aggressively and accurately. Veselý was losing 3:5 in the first set and 3:6 in the tie-break.

“Of course, I knew that Michon was ranked 320th in the ATP and that he had played five matches in three days. However, I struggled from the beginning till the end and I have admin I even played worse than against Fucsovics yesterday. It’s all in the head and I can’t concentrate. I won the tournament last year and I played the finals the year before. I know that if I play well, I can make it through to the finals again, which really ties me down. I’m playing a higher ranked opponent and I hope I’ll show better performance too. I definitely feel more comfortable when I play an opponent who plays well. I waited for a chance which fortunately came at 4:5 in the first set. Even though I had to save a few set points. My today’s performance wouldn’t suffice to advance to the semi-finals,“ said Veselý.

He continued to play inaccurately in the second set in which his opponent had six set-points. However, Michon started to play cautiously at critical moments similarly like in the first set. The more experienced Veselý broke his serve at 5:5 and converted the third match point after 2 hours and 20 minutes. He successfully saved ten set points in the match.

“I’ve never saved so many set points. I was always behind. What really helped me in the second set was that Michon became nervous at 0:40 and didn’t convert any of the set-points. He started to have hand spasms and his problems made me stronger. Yet still, I was pretty tired too,“
 said Veselý.
